When working with a Geneva chiropractor, you will discover that lots of kids experience leg pain. There are many things that this type of discomfort can be attributed to, such as sciatica. When the sciatic nerve is compress or irritated or when it becomes inflamed, this can lead to leg discomfort. A trained chiropractor can alleviate this pain and he or she may additionally recommend a variety of special leg exercises.

Femoral Pain Syndrome that affects the patella is another cause of leg pain in children. This occurs right underneath a child's knee cap. Due to the fact that no warning signals are sent before this pain occurs, it is easy to misdiagnose, particularly in children. It may be attributed to mere growing pains that kids should simply deal with and wait to outgrow.

Another frequent source of pain for kids are growing pains. Nearly 20% of children have growing pains, and these pains can be present in infants, as well as in kids between the ages of 3 and 5 years old.

When rapid growth occurs, the nervous system and spine are placed under intense pressure. As such, kids can suffer a considerable amount of joint and muscle pain during growth phases.

These pains should not be ignored by parents and it is not good to simply assume that kids will outgrow their discomfort.
